Healing Words Versus Hateful Words, Essay Example

Communication is an important part of human relationship. The foundation of human connection is something that identifies with what is meant by social development. People utilizing a distinct pattern of communication with each other often catch each other under a particular course of thinking, one that influences the way they understand the message that the one they are conversing with wants to present to them. The power of words is something that cannot be simply aside. The way people interpret the words based on personal perception, experience and assumption of meaning makes definite impact on the overall value of the communication being undergone by particular individuals.

Accordingly, it could be understood that when a person chooses to use healing words; he would likely do so through choosing the right words which will present the right meaning; he would likely relate such choice to the being or the behavior of the people he is conversing with. However, not carrying this matter into consideration makes the conversations more hurtful and stressful in nature thus creating disagreements rather than healthy connections. I have personally experienced such course of being caught up in a particular course of conversation that was quite confusing especially in relation to how I was supposed to handle it. Being an exchange student, I was taken care of a foster family while staying in Michigan. English was not my first language and the way I used it for daily conversation was rather a common place of humor for me and for the family who was taking care of me at the time. However, there was an instance when the supposedly humorous conversation become heated up and I found myself clamoring for words hoping that I would not in any way insult them with  my response to the joke. I was not trying to put myself in the pedestal nor was I trying to correct whatever mistake has been incurred. However, I did want to point out that what they said was a little hurtful as it attacked my birth culture. I tried to think of what to say first and somehow, from hurtful words, the power of the right language and right attitude towards communication allowed me to take the first step into expressing my feelings to my foster family and made it possible for good connections to grow between me and them that cannot be easily broken by measures of irregularities in mistaken communications and word-interpretations.

Through time, it has been found out that when it comes to utilizing the right words, a conversationalist needs to take a stand on what approach he is to use; and what emotional impact he likely wants to imply on the one he is trying to connect with. May it be direct or indirect communication, the connection becomes valid and valuable especially based on the resulting factor that creates the connection between the parties involved in the communication.
